The challenge

 

Since the early to mid-20th century, the pharmaceutical industry has continuously relied on the traditional method of bacterial enumeration to support critical decisions related to the bioburden analysis of utility and purified water (PW). This culture-based technique, grounded in decades of scientific validation, has served as the foundation for assessing microbial contamination and ensuring compliance with regulatory standards for water quality in pharmaceutical manufacturing environments.

Initially, the bacterial counting practice was the most accurate and reliable tool for measuring viable microorganisms and met quality needs for years. However, technological advancements and higher quality standards have exposed its limitations, highlighting the need for more modern, data-driven and automated approaches.

Although traditional bacterial counting methods have long been a standard in pharmaceutical quality control procedures, they pose significant limitations within the context of modern regulatory and manufacturing demands.

Their limited detection capability, reliance on manual procedures, and prolonged time to results underscore the need for a more automated, precise, and time-efficient bioburden monitoring solution.

Cross contamination

Manual handling increases the risk of cross-contamination, affecting result accuracy and reliability.

Time consuming

The required incubation period delays detection and response, limiting timely intervention in contamination events.

Undetected risks

The method cannot reliably distinguish between single cells and multicellular aggregates (e.g., biofilms), potentially underestimating the microbial load.
